A fairness adaptive TDMA scheduling algorithm for wireless sensor networks with unreliable links |
| |
Authors: | Zhiqi Wang Fengqi Yu Jian Tian Zusheng Zhang |
| |
Affiliation: | 1. Institute of Computing Technology, Chinese Academy of Sciences, Beijing, China;2. Shenzhen Institutes of Advanced Technology, Chinese Academy of Sciences, Shenzhen, China;3. The Chinese University of Hong Kong, Hong Kong;4. Graduate University of Chinese Academy of Sciences, Beijing, China |
| |
Abstract: | Wireless sensor networks consist of a large number of wireless sensor nodes that organize themselves into multihop radio networks. With different link quality, different distance to the sink, nodes in a network are not treated equally, especially in a network with high traffic. In this paper, we propose a fairness adaptive time division multiple access scheduling algorithm (FATS) considering the fairness of network resource allocation. This algorithm, combining several heuristic algorithms, can assign network resources to the nodes to lead to maximizing the minimum end‐to‐end packet delivery success ratio. Because the wireless link is usually time‐varying, this algorithm can also assign the time slots to the nodes adaptively and energy‐efficiently according to the variation of link quality. We define several criteria for the slot assignment and adjustment. The change in slot assignment can be finished quickly during normal packet transmission, which causes little affect to the network. Meanwhile, considering the required data rate, FATS can achieve the maximum transmission capacity of the network with specified static or dynamic reliability. The simulation results show that the FATS can significantly reduce the difference of the end‐to‐end packet delivery ratio, track the variation of link quality quickly, and achieve the fairness of resource allocation.Copyright © 2012 John Wiley & Sons, Ltd. |
| |
Keywords: | fairness in end‐to‐end data transmission spatial TDMA time‐varying link quality adaptive wireless sensor networks |
|
|